About

Mark Banner is a CFP® and ChFC® with 34 years of experience in the financial industry. He is currently affiliated with Cetera and has held roles at Murdock Financial Group and Cetera Advisors LLC. Outside of financial advising, Banner is involved in bee pollination and honey production through a partnership in Cache Mountain Honey, LLC. Cetera Investment Advisers serves a diverse client base including individual, high-net-worth, institutional, and retirement-plan clients through a large network of independent advisors. The firm offers a range of portfolio management and fiduciary services, combining discretionary and non-discretionary solutions with access to third-party money managers and multiple program structures.

Fee options

Fixed

Flat fees for financial planning and consulting negotiated with client

Percentage

$0 - $250,000: Up to 2.75% $250,001 - $500,000: Up to 2.50% $500,001 - $750,000: Up to 2.00% $750,001 - $1,000,000: Up to 1.75% $1,000,001 - $2,000,000: Up to 1.50% $2,000,001 - $5,000,000: Up to 1.25% $5,000,001+: As low as 0.75% (varies by program)

Project-based

Hourly consulting and financial planning rates negotiated with client

Other

Account minimum: $5,000 Minimum fee: Minimum program fees ranging from $99 to $199 annually depending on program Fee-only: Flat or hourly fees for financial planning and consulting services, negotiated case-by-case
